<?php session_start(); include_once "../model/class_filial_bd.php"; $filial = new Filial(); $filial->ocultar_by_id($_GET['id']); $nome = 'a'; //busca os funcionarios com a letra a $filial = $filial->get_filial_by_cnpj_and_nome($nome); if (count($filial) == 0) { return; } for ($i = 0; $i < count($filial); $i++) { $arrFilial[$i][0] = $filial[$i][0]; $arrFilial[$i][1] = $filial[$i][1]; } ?> <div class="msg" style="float:left"> <div style="float:left; background-color:rgba(200,50,50,0.3); width:100%; height:43px; text-align:left; margin-top:-20px;"> <div style="float:left; margin-left:5px;"><img src="../images/delete.png" style="width:35px; margin-top:3px;"></div> <div style="float:left; margin-left:5px; margin-top:10px; font-size:18px; color:#333;">Excluir Filiais <span>(Clique em um registro para excluir)</span></div> </div> <table style="float:left" class="table-pesquisa"> <?php $cont = 0; if ($filial) { foreach ($arrFilial as $value => $nome) { echo "<tr><td style='padding-left:20px;'><a title='Clique para excluir' onclick='confirma(" . '"' . $arrFilial[$value][0] . '"' . "," . '"' . $arrFilial[$value][1] . '"' . ")'>" . $arrFilial[$value][1] . "</a></td></tr>"; $cont++; } }
public function printFunc() { $empresa = new Empresa(); $empresa->get_empresa_by_id($this->id_empresa); $valor_custo = new Valor_custo(); $valor_custo->get_valor_custo_id($this->id_valor_custo); $vlr = $this->verificaValor($valor_custo->valor); if ($vlr == "") { $vlr = 0.0; } $sal = $this->verificaValor($this->salario_base); $filial = Filial::get_filial_id($this->id_empresa_filial); $cbo = new Cbo(); $cbo->get_cbo_by_id($this->id_cbo); $turno = new Turno(); $turno->getTurnoById($this->id_turno); $u = new Epi(); $epi_func = $u->get_epi_func($this->id); $texto = ""; $texto .= "<table class='table_pesquisa'><tr>"; $texto .= "<td colspan='2'><b><span>ID: <span></b></td><td><span><span>" . $this->id . "</span><td><span>Cod_Serie</span></td><td><span>" . $this->cod_serie . "</span></td></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Nome: <span></b></td><td colspan='3'><span>" . $this->nome .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Telefone: <span></b></td><td colspan='3'><span>" . $this->telefone .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>CPF: <span></b></td><td colspan='3'><span>" . $this->cpf .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Data de Nascimento: <span></b></td><td colspan='3'><span>" . $this->data_nasc .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Email:<span> </b></td><td colspan='3'><span>" . $this->email .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Empresa: <span></b></td><td colspan='3'><span>" . $empresa->nome_fantasia . "</span></td>"; $texto .= "</tr>"; if ($filial) { $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Filial: <span></b></td><td colspan='3><span>" . $filial->nome . "</span></td>"; $texto .= "</tr>"; } $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Salário base: <span></b></td><td colspan='3'><span>R\$ " . number_format($sal, 2, ',', '.') .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Valor de Custo: <span></b></td><td colspan='3'><span>R\$ " . number_format($vlr, 2, ',', '.') . "</span></td>"; $texto .= "</tr>"; $texto .= "<tr>"; if (isset($cbo->descricao)) { $texto .= "<td colspan='2'><b><span>CBO: <span></b></td><td colspan='3'><span>" . $cbo->descricao . "</span></td>"; } $texto .= "</tr>"; $texto .= "<tr>"; $texto .= "<td colspan='2'><b><span>Turno: <span></b></td><td colspan='3'><span>" . $turno->nome . " - " . $turno->desc . "</span></td>"; $texto .= "</tr>"; if (count($epi_func) > 0) { $texto .= '<tr> <td colspan="5"><span><b>Equipamentos do funcionário:</b></span></td></tr>'; $texto .= '<tr> <td><span>ID</span></td> <td><span>Nome</span></td> <td><span>Data da entrega</span></td><td><span>Quantidade</span></td></tr>'; foreach ($epi_func as $key => $value) { $texto .= '<tr><td><span>' . $epi_func[$key]->id . '</span></td><td><span>' . $epi_func[$key]->nome_epi . '</span></td><td><span>' . $epi_func[$key]->data_entrega . '</span></td><td><span>' . $epi_func[$key]->quantidade . '</span></td></tr>'; } } $texto .= "</table>"; return $texto; }
} if ($filial->atualiza_filial($id, $nome, $cod_posto, $telefone, $id_endereco, $id_responsavel, $id_empresa)) { echo '<div class="msg">Atualizado com sucesso!</div>'; } else { echo '<div class="msg">Falha na atualização!</div>'; } } } ?> <?php } ?> <?php if (isset($_POST['name_search']) && $_POST['name_search'] != "") { $filial = new Filial(); $filiais = $filial->get_filial_by_cnpj_and_nome($_POST['name_search']); if (count($filiais) > 0) { echo '<table class="exibe-pesquisa">'; foreach ($filiais as $key => $filial) { echo '<tr> <td><a href="edita_filial.php?verificador=1&id=' . $filiais[$key][0] . '"><b>Codigo:</b> ' . $filiais[$key][2] . " - <b>Posto:</b> " . $filiais[$key][1] . '</a></td></tr>'; } echo '</table>'; } else { echo '<div class="msg_pesq">Nenhum registro encontrado</div>'; } } ?> </div>
$endereco->add_endereco($rua, $num, $id_cidade, $bairro, $cep, $complemento); // $endereco->bairro = $bairro; // $endereco->cep = $cep; $id_endereco = $endereco->add_endereco_bd(); $filial = new Filial(); $filial->add_filial($nome, $cod_posto, $telefone, $id_endereco, $id_responsavel, $id_empresa); if ($filial->add_filial_bd()) { echo '<div class="msg">Posto de trabalho adicionado com sucesso!</div>'; } else { echo '<div class="msg">Falha ao adicionar posto de trabalho!</div>'; } } } else { if (isset($_POST['tipo']) && $_POST['tipo'] == "editar") { if (validate()) { $filial = new Filial(); $endereco = new Endereco(); $id = $_POST['id']; $nome = $_POST['nome']; // $cnpj = $_POST['cnpj']; $cod_posto = $_POST['cod_posto']; $telefone = $_POST['telefone']; $id_responsavel = $_POST['responsavel']; $id_empresa = $_POST['empresa']; $rua = $_POST['rua']; $num = $_POST['num']; $id_cidade = $_POST['cidade']; $bairro = $_POST['bairro']; $cep = $_POST['cep']; $complemento = $_POST['complemento']; $existe_endereco = $endereco->verifica_endereco($_POST['id_endereco']);
$endereco = new Endereco(); $nome = $_POST['nome']; // $cnpj = $_POST['cnpj']; $cod_posto = $_POST['cod_posto']; $telefone = $_POST['telefone']; $id_responsavel = $_POST['responsavel']; $id_empresa = $_POST['empresa']; $rua = $_POST['rua']; $num = $_POST['num']; $id_cidade = $_POST['cidade']; $bairro = $_POST['bairro']; $cep = $_POST['cep']; $endereco->add_endereco($rua, $num, $id_cidade, $bairro, $cep); // $endereco->bairro = $bairro; // $endereco->cep = $cep; $id_endereco = $endereco->add_endereco_bd(); $filial = new Filial(); $filial->add_filial($nome, $cod_posto, $telefone, $id_endereco, $id_responsavel, $id_empresa); if ($filial->add_filial_bd()) { echo '<div class="msg">Posto de trabalho adicionado com sucesso!</div>'; } else { echo '<div class="msg">Falha ao adicionar posto de trabalho!</div>'; } } ?> </div> </div> </div> </body> </html>
public function printEmpresa() { $filial = new Filial(); $filiais = $filial->get_filial_by_empresa($this->id); $endereco = new Endereco(); $endereco = $endereco->get_endereco($this->id_endereco); $cidade = new Cidade(); $city = $cidade->get_city_by_id($endereco[0][2]); $string_endereco = "Rua " . $endereco[0][0] . ", Nº " . $endereco[0][1] . " - " . $city->nome; $responsavel = new Funcionario(); $responsavel = $responsavel->get_func_id($this->id_responsavel); $texto = ''; $texto .= "<table class='table_pesquisa'>\n <tr>\n <td><span><b>ID</b></span></td>\n <td><span>{$this->id}</span></td>\n </tr>\n <tr>\n <td><span><b>CNPJ</b></span></td>\n <td><span>{$this->cnpj}</span></td>\n </tr>\n <tr>\n <td><span><b>Razão Social</b></span></td>\n <td><span>{$this->razao_social}</span></td>\n </tr>\n <tr>\n <td><span><b>Nome Fantasia</b></span></td>\n <td><span>{$this->nome_fantasia}</span></td>\n </tr>\n <tr>\n <td><span><b>Ins. Estadual</b></span></td>\n <td><span>{$this->ins_estadual}</span></td>\n </tr>\n <tr>\n <td><span><b>Ins. Municipal</b></span></td>\n <td><span>{$this->ins_municipal}</span></td>\n </tr>\n <tr>\n <td><span><b>Endereço</b></span></td>\n <td><span>{$string_endereco}</span></td>\n </tr>\n <tr>\n <td><span><b>Telefone</b></span></td>\n <td><span>{$this->telefone}</span></td>\n </tr>\n <tr>\n <td><span><b>Responsável</b></span></td>\n <td><span>{$responsavel->nome}</span></td>\n </tr>"; if (count($filiais) > 0) { $texto .= "<tr>\n <td colspan='2'><span><b>Filiais</b></span></td>\n <tr>"; foreach ($filiais as $key => $filial) { $texto .= '<tr>'; $texto .= "<td colspan='2' style='padding-left:20px;'><span>" . $filiais[$key][1] . " - " . $filiais[$key][2] . "</span></td>"; $texto .= '</tr>'; } } $texto .= "</table>"; return $texto; }
<? $filial = new Filial(); if($_POST['salvar']){ $_POST['ativo'] = $_POST['ativo'] | 0; $_POST['principal'] = $_POST['principal'] | 0; $filial->serializeArray("Filial", $_POST); $retorno = $filialService->salvar($filial); mensagem($retorno); } ?> <div id="content" class="right"> <div class="charts"> <div class="breadcrumbs clearfix"> <ul class="breadcrumbs left"> <li><a href="<?php echo PATH; ?> configuracoes/">CONFIGURAÇÕES</a></li> <li><i class="fa fa-angle-right"></i></li> <li> <a href="<?php echo PATH; ?> configuracoes/filial/listaFiliais.html">FILIAIS</a> </li> <li><i class="fa fa-angle-right"></i></li> <li>ADICIONAR</li> </ul>